Slow-Cooker Beef Brisket

Beef brisket done in the slow cooker so that the meat so tender, rich, and juicy, you can make it fall apart just by looking at it? Yes, please!

Ingredients

  • 2 lb beef brisket
  • ¼ cup brisket rub
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 2 cups beef stock
  • 1 cup red wine
  • 2 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 onion roughly chopped
  • 2 bay leaves
  • ¼ tsp salt

Instructions

  • Bring the brisket to room temperature. Sprinkle with the rub and pat to infuse the meat with flavor.
  • Pour the oil into the slow cooker. Add the brisket. Add in the beef stock, red wine, Worcestershire sauce, onion, bay leaves, and salt, and mix together.
  • Slow cook for 7 – 8 hours.

Notes

  • Bringing the brisket to room temperature helps cook the brisket evenly throughout. 
  • You can totally cook this in the oven. It will be just as good. Do so for 3 – 4 hours.
